Interior Dept. Fish & Wildlife Service Launches Species Reviews Across 4 States
WASHINGTON, May 12 (TNSFR) -- The U.S. Department of Interior Fish and Wildlife Service issued a notice launching 5-year status reviews for 78 protected species across Hawaii, Idaho, Oregon, and California under the Endangered Species Act.
